Tudor Rees shares the inspiring story of Evan Roberts, a humble and diligent young man who displayed kindness, dedication, and a strong work ethic in all aspects of his life. Despite his uneventful beginnings, Evan's unwavering faith and commitment to God shone through in his actions, from helping his mother at home to diligently working in the colliery. His deep religious devotion was evident in his daily practices of prayer, Bible reading, and hymn singing, even in the midst of his demanding work in the mine. Evan's remarkable escape from a colliery explosion, where his cherished Bible was scorched but remained a symbol of his faith, further illustrates his unwavering commitment to God and his miraculous protection.

Tudor Rees shares the inspiring journey of Evan Roberts, a young man who faced challenges and uncertainties but remained steadfast in his faith and prayer life. Despite being thrown out of employment due to his unionist beliefs, Evan pursued his ambition to become a missionary, eventually leading him to seek apprenticeship as a blacksmith. Through fervent prayer and dedication, Evan experienced a powerful encounter with God, paving the way for his calling to ministry and his preparation for the entrance examination at Newcastle Emlyn. Evan's deep longing to serve others and his passion for revivals reflected his unwavering commitment to God's work.
